phpbar.de logo

Mailinglisten-Archive

[php] Entfernen eines parameters in einem string (URI)

[php] Entfernen eines parameters in einem string (URI)

Andreas Ahlenstorf lists at ahlenstorf.ch
Fre Aug 13 19:12:04 CEST 2004


Hallo,

Michael Schoenboeck schrieb am Freitag, 13. August 2004 um 18:13:

> Naja es soll eine gültige URI dabei wieder rauskommen nur ohne sid={...}
> (dabei sind die geaschwungenen klammern immer da wenn eine sid vorhanden
> ist..
> Ideen?

$i = 0;
foreach ($_GET as $param_key => $param_value) {
        if ($param_key != 'sid') {
           if ($i == 0) {
              $url .= sprintf('?%s=%s', $param_key, urlencode($param_value));
           } else {
              $url .= sprintf('&%s=%s', $param_key, urlencode($param_value));
           }
        }
        $i++;
}

oder so. Parse Errors nicht ausgeschlossen.

Gruss,
Andreas


php::bar PHP Wiki   -   Listenarchive